Abstract

In this chapter, you will learn the essential Python commands and functions you will need to produce the illustrations shown in this book. You will learn how to use Python’s basic plotting functions, set up a plotting area, create a set of two-dimensional coordinate axes, and use basic plotting primitives (the dot, the line, and the arrow), which are the building blocks you will use to construct images throughout this book. In Chapter 2, you will learn how to use these primitives to build two-dimensional images and then translate and rotate them. In Chapter 3, you will extend these concepts to three dimensions. Also in this chapter you will learn about colors, how to apply text to your plots, including the use of Latex commands, and the use of lists and arrays. By the last chapter, you will be able to create images such as Figure 1-1.
